DESOLEE PAPA

Désolée Papa (Sorry Dad): Welcome in an idyllic dream of a pastel environment where light blue and rosy shades contrasts with a tattoo background that is usually more « rock ». It is a story of a link between softness, nature and art. This new Beauty Concept Store placed at the Printemps de la Beauté in Paris. Resonating with the codes of sacred geometry, Elodie Ricord imagines refined stylings, ogival shapes, to adorn the space harmoniously. She reveals her art by creating two majestic screens decorated with a huge fresco. Thought like a piece of art, these screens divide the volumes to offer intimacy to its customers. « Getting out from the classical codes, placing art in the heart of the project: materials, textures, fabrics, refinement and details are invited. The designer imagined an ink wave mixing with a liquid texture, in this work she wanted to transcribe the path of each of our lives, where only imagination will allow to perceive this pictural concept. As a tattoo in the skin here is a tribute the artistic world that inspires and innovates the tattoo artwork. Inviting to reflection: starry sky, space, ocean, each person can appropriate oneself to it. »
